| Another helicopter view, however this time it includes the new bridge - the Colorado River Bridge. The bridge officially opened on 10/19/2010 - so shortly after we left the Vegas area. |
![]() |
| These are the 4 intake towers that draw in water from the river to create energy. The 2 intake towers in the back of the picture are located in Nevada and the 2 in the front are located in Arizona. |
![]() |
| Power plant what!? Yep, this is the power plant IN the Hoover Dam. There are 6-7 generators that generate energy based on the flow into the intake towers. |
